Choosing the Right Materials

When it comes to creating DIY suncatchers choosing the right materials is essential. You can use various supplies to bring your vision to life.

Here are some materials to inspire you as you start your crafting journey:

– **Glass beads**: These add a beautiful sheen and color to your design.

– **Fused glass**: Perfect for a more polished look, these can be shaped into various designs.

– **Plastic sheets**: Lightweight and easy to cut, they can be painted or decorated to create colorful effects.

– **Fishing line or string**: This will help you hang your suncatcher securely.

– **Adhesive**: A strong glue will ensure everything stays in place.

– **Wire**: Great for creating frames or structures for your suncatcher.

DIY Suncatchers with Crystals

When it comes to creating DIY suncatchers opt for a variety of crystals in different shapes, sizes, and colors to add a unique touch to your suncatcher.

Consider using beads, wire, and clear fishing line to help secure the crystals in place and create a stunning visual effect when the sunlight hits them.

Take your time to select the perfect combination of materials that will make your suncatcher stand out and shine bright in any room.

Suncatchers craft ideas with Paper

For those looking for a more budget-friendly option, crafting suncatchers with paper can be a fun and colorful alternative.

Simply cut out various shapes and patterns from colorful paper to create a vibrant and playful suncatcher.

Experiment with different textures and designs to add depth and visual interest to your creation.

Once you have finished your paper suncatcher, you can hang it up in a window and watch as the sunlight filters through, casting a beautiful array of colors around the room.

DIY Suncatchers with Lid

Get creative and make suncatchers with lids by repurposing everyday household items to add a unique twist to your crafting experience.

Simply gather any masson jar lids and use them as the base for your suncatchers. Paint or decorate the lids with colorful designs, beads, or even small trinkets to create a personalized and eye-catching suncatcher.

Once you have finished adding your personal touches, hang up your lid suncatcher in a window or outside and enjoy the beautiful display of colors.

Suncatchers made with Recycled Materials

For those looking to take their DIY suncatcher projects to the next level, consider crafting suncatchers with recycled materials to add an eco-friendly element to your creative endeavors.

Look around your home for items like old CDs, plastic bottles, or even broken jewelry pieces that can be repurposed into stunning suncatchers.

Let your imagination run wild as you transform these discarded items into unique pieces of art that not only brighten up your space but also help reduce waste.

Easy Suncatcher ideas to try with Kids

When it comes to creating suncatchers with little kids, the key is to keep things simple and fun. Choose materials that are safe and easy for small hands to work with, such as colorful tissue paper, plastic beads, or even stickers.

Encourage the children to let their creativity shine by making shapes like hearts, stars, or animals. Consider using pre-cut shapes or stencils to help guide their designs and make the process more manageable. The goal is not perfection but rather the joy of creating something together.

Suncatcher craft ideas for adults

For adults looking to take their suncatcher crafting to the next level, there are endless possibilities to explore.

Consider using materials such as stained glass, glass gems, or even metal charms to create more complex and visually stunning designs.

Experiment with different techniques like soldering, glass cutting, or wire wrapping to add a unique touch to your suncatchers.

The beauty of suncatcher crafting for adults lies in the freedom to let your imagination run wild and create pieces that reflect your personal style and artistic vision.
